The main Corona brand is Corona Extra, a 4.5% alcohol by volume pale lager. [8] It is the top selling beer from Mexico and is one of the top five selling beers worldwide. [9] Available in over 150 countries, it is also Mexico's leading export brand. It was first brewed in 1925 by Cervecería Modelo on the tenth anniversary of the brewery.
The recipe for the mash bill includes corn as well as the barley malt and hops traditionally used for making beer. The brand's most popular variation is Corona Extra, a pale lager. It is one of the top-selling beers worldwide, [7] and Corona Extra has been the top-selling imported drink in the U.S. since 1998. [8] [9] Other variants of the ...

Snow beer is the best-selling beer brand in the world, [4] [5] despite largely being sold only in China. [6] [7] However, Snow includes a large range of beers; when Budweiser, Bud Light and the other members of the Budweiser family are counted as a single brand, they easily top the sales charts with over 100 million hectoliters a year.
